I originally joined Prime for the free shipping. The video was a raisin in my cookie. They do have some decent movies at times, also really good shows like Bosch, but seasons are short. You can rent a lot of movies for about the same price as video rentals or even buy some if you like to rewatch them every so often. You can also buy seasons of old tv shows at very cheap prices when you consider a season back in the day might be 30 episodes. The stuff you buy is available to you forever, just like Kindle books.

If you buy an Amazon Stick ($20-$25) you have access to lots of online services, often with free weeks or months before you get charged. Even then, the fees are nominal if you only use one or two. I often sign up for the trial then burn through their library before the trial is over. The one I keep is Britbox, which has lots of detective shows, Sharpes's Rifles and comedies.
